About Piikani Tsi Nii Ka Sin

The Piikani Tsi Nii Ka Sin is Blackfoot for Piikani Newspaper, supplied to Piikani Nation Media through elders of the Piikani Crowlodge Elders Society. The Piikani Tsi Nii Ka Sin is a publication intended to highlight community events and initiatives. Sponsored by Piikani Resource Development Ltd.
